Simba Events is an exhibition company based in Shanghai that renders professional exhibition service to food and beverage
industry. Founded in 2013, Simba Events has now covered a wide range of business, assisting in conference and awards
organization, business community building, training and media coverage. Simba’s philosophy is to encourage sharing and
communication by means of conference so that new ideas and innovation will flourish. Simba takes on its mission to help
promote the development of food and beverage industry.

Food and Beverage Innovation Forum (FBIF), founded in 2014 by Simba Events, has become one of the most
influential food-industry events in the Asia Pacific. More than 500 food companies and 2000 individuals joined
us in the 5th FBIF, registering growth of 54%. 56% of the attendees come from brand owners. In 2019, brands
owners are expected to account for 58% of a total of 4,000 attendees and visitors.
Our aim is to communicate the most advanced technology, ideas and business experience, helping the industry
leaders to become better decision-makers so that there will be a brighter future for us all.

Sessions Exclusive Activity — Hello Foods Market
On the first day of FBIF, there will be two plenary sessions. Marketing,
Innovation A, Innovation B, Innopack and M&A sessions will be held on
the 2nd and 3rd day. All the forums will be closely related to the present
and future of the food and beverage industry. For example, in 2018 we
held a panel on FSMP during the Innovation session.
“Hello Foods Market” aims to provide the audience with some of the
most inspiring product and packaging design in the major markets across
the world. 10 “snacks hunters” spent 7 months in 15 countries (America,
UK, France, Netherland, Germany, Norway, Japan, Singapore, Korea,
etc.), searching for products of the highest level. A total of more than
200 selected products that were exhibited in “Hello Foods Market”. HF
2019 will keep refreshing our attendees’ eyes and giving them incentives
to innovate!

Exclusive Events ——Marking Awards
As a local packaging design competition, Marking Awards
is focused on the food and beverage industry. With the
help of 24 designers from top brands and international
design institutions as its judges, Marking Awards is
helping to promote packaging innovation and updates! In
2018, we received nearly 400 works from 124 international
brands and institutions and over 50 domestic universities
and colleges. All the works are evaluated by their design,
relevance, innovativeness, practicality, wholeness and
technology applied which aims to discover, display and
commend the outstanding food packaging! Are you ready
for the latest design trend of MA 2019?

Exclusive Events ——Hello Foods Awards
Hello Foods
Hello Foods is targeted at encouraging domestic beverage innovation. All the 10 judges are CEOs, R&D/
Marketing directors of the industry. In 2018, we’ve seen a wide range of “sku”, including dairy products,
cold brew/bulletproof coffee, tea drinks, function drinks, insect food, freeze-drying products in the awards.
They were scored by their color, shape, smell, taste, design philosophy and the wholeness. HF2019, are you
ready to be challenged?
Hello Foods - Fresh Air
The new generation is eye-catching. In 2018, 645 students and teachers from nearly 50 universities and
colleges nationwide attended our awards! Amazing innovation like “Crazy Coconut and Cicada” (Compound
Protein Beverage),”Purple Water”,“Walnut + Almond Gradient Sugar-cutting Tea ”,“Almond Chips”,“Enzyme
Bubble Tea” and “Youth Elderberry Bubble Water” have blown our mind! All the teams that made to the
finals were invited to visit NongFu Spring base at Qiandao Lake. Teams who won the first and second
prize were awarded full scholarship to take a trip to Netherland, where they could get to know the latest
trends and information of the industry by taking lessons at world’s top food college, Wageningen University,
visiting Food Valley and Tomato World, touring around and studying at R&D centers of Unilever, Friesland
Campina and Ausnutria in Netherland.

Media
FBIF (ID: FoodInnovation) is the new media platform for food and beverage industry, which is built on the concept
of “Innovation with Depth”. It aims to promote the development of domestic food and beverage industry through
sharing and analyzing the latest innovation case. Launched in February, 2017, it has attracted a huge number of
high-level followers and caught the attention of big brands like Nestle, Coca Cola, Mondelez, Master Kong, Yili
Group, Bright Dairy, Nongfu Spring, Vita Coco, Three Squirrels, thanks to the influence of high-end conferences. By
November 14th, 2018, we have followers of 80 thousand. As an increasingly influential media platform of industry,
FBIF has also managed to post articles on other major platforms like Yidianzixun, NetEase, Baijiahao, Toutiao,
Microblog, LinkedIn, Jiemian, Xueqiu, Zhihu, etc, with a total of page views of nearly 400 thousand.

Media ——Media Partners
During FBIF2018, we cooperated with 85 media platforms and reported firsthand the latest trends in food and beverage industry comprehensively. FoodBev
that hosts World Food Innovation Awards and The Dieline that hosts Dieline Awards, covered our events as well. In the meantime, we organized over 45
guest interviews to discover industry trends. It’s our hope that FBIF 2019 could be heard by a larger audience so that more people would be inspired to
promote the development of the industry.

Media ——Wechat Groups
FBIF Wechat Groups is built on the concept of “serving
customers with valuable information” and “saying no to
meaningless chitchat”. Our access and regulation mechanism
guarantees the highest level of quality of communication.
With its influence and reputation, FBIF Wechat Groups have
grown to cover more than 60,000 people.
For now, we have built more than 80 industry Wechat groups,
10 food colleges Wechat groups and 300 report groups.
We’ve managed to provide industry insiders and professionals
worldwide with a convenient platform for communicating and
socializing with each other.
